Detailed Eligibility Criteria (Academic Requirements & Age Limit)
Before applying for a Distance PG Diploma in Blockchain Technology, it is important to understand the eligibility criteria as set by Indian universities under UGC and DEB norms. The primary academic requirement is a Bachelor’s degree in a relevant field such as Computer Science, Information Technology, Engineering, Mathematics, or related disciplines. This ensures that you possess the foundational knowledge necessary to grasp the advanced technical concepts taught in the programme.
For candidates belonging to the General category, a minimum of 50% aggregate marks in their qualifying Bachelor’s degree is required. However, Indian universities provide a relaxation for candidates from reserved categories. For SC, ST, and OBC candidates, the minimum percentage required is 45%. This provision ensures equitable access to advanced learning opportunities for all sections of society.
There is generally no upper age limit for admission to this diploma, making it accessible for fresh graduates as well as working professionals looking to upskill or transition into the blockchain domain. The absence of an age barrier encourages lifelong learning and skill enhancement across diverse age groups.
University-specific eligibility may include considerations for relevant work experience or additional qualifications, especially for candidates from non-technical backgrounds. It is always advisable to check the official university website or prospectus for detailed eligibility requirements before applying.

Core Modules Explained:
- Basics of Blockchain Technology: Introduction to distributed ledgers, consensus algorithms, and the history of blockchain.
- Cryptography and Security: Focuses on encryption, digital signatures, and techniques that make blockchain secure.
- Smart Contracts: Covers design, implementation, and real-world applications of programmable contracts on blockchain platforms.
- Development Platforms: Exploration of platforms like Ethereum, Hyperledger, and their practical deployment.
- dApps: Building decentralised applications and understanding their role in modern business ecosystems.
- Industry Use Cases: Application of blockchain in sectors like finance, supply chain, healthcare, and governance.
- Regulatory Aspects: Examines the legal framework, compliance, and ethical considerations in India.
- Project Work: Hands-on project or case study to solve real-world blockchain challenges.
Exam Mode and Evaluation (Assignments vs Term-End Exams)
The assessment structure for the Distance PG Diploma in Blockchain Technology is a combination of continuous evaluation and term-end examinations. This dual approach ensures that your learning is regularly assessed and that you are well-prepared for final evaluations.
Continuous assessment typically involves assignments, quizzes, online discussions, and practical exercises. Each subject may require you to submit written assignments or project reports, which test your understanding of theoretical concepts and your ability to apply them in practical scenarios. These assignments are submitted online and are evaluated by faculty members.
Term-end examinations are usually conducted at designated study centres or online, depending on the university’s infrastructure and UGC-DEB guidelines. The exams may include multiple-choice questions, descriptive answers, and problem-solving tasks. For technical modules, you may also be assessed through programming tasks or case studies.
The final grade is a weighted average of assignment scores and term-end exam performance. Some universities may also require a viva-voce or project presentation as part of the final evaluation in the second semester. This comprehensive assessment strategy encourages continuous learning and practical application of blockchain concepts.
